Solution

The correct option is C 1,2 and 3
The significance and contribution of urban areas for economic growth was realised and thus, strategies for urban development were a focused upon in the eleventh five year plan.
(i) Reforms were introduced at the urban local bodies to ensure better financial management.
(ii) The efficiency and productivity of cities was emphasised on through deregulation of land development and planned infrastructural development.
(iii) Strategies were developed for reduction in the incidence of poverty in the urban along with the rural areas so as to ensure inclusive growth.
